This article presents a comparison of the computing performance of the MapReduce tool Hadoop and Giraph on large-scale graphs. The main ideas of MapReduce and bulk synchronous parallel (BSP) are reviewed as big data computing approaches to highlight their applicability in large-scale graph processing. This paper reviews the execution performance of Hadoop and Giraph on the PageRank algorithm to classify web pages according to their relevance, and on a few other algorithms to find the minimum spanning tree in a graph with the primary goal of finding the most efficient computing approach to work on large-scale graphs. Experimental results show that the use of Giraph for processing large-size graphs reduces the execution time by 25% in compari...
Graphs are becoming more popular day by day. This has lead to the development of different graph-pro...
The last decade has seen an increased attention on large-scale data analysis, caused mainly by the a...
Graphs appear in numerous applications including cyber-security, the Internet, social networks, prot...
WWW 2015: 24th International World Wide Web Conference, Florence, Italy, 18-22 May 2015Analyzing and...
Whenever the term “Big Data” was mentioned, it was often closely associated with technologies like A...
A number of graph processing platforms have emerged recently as a result of the growing demand on gr...
Graphs are analyzed in many important contexts, including ranking search results based on the hyperl...
There has been significant recent interest in parallel graph processing due to the need to quickly a...
MapReduce has become one of the most popular parallel computing paradigms in cloud, due to its high ...
Although using graphs to represent networks and relationship is not new; the size of network has bee...
Distributed, shared-nothing architectures of commodity machines are a popular design choice for the ...
More and more large data collections are gathered worldwide in various IT systems. Many of them poss...
Graphs are a ubiquitous concept used for modeling entities and their relationships. Large graphs, pr...
Graph processing systems are used in a wide variety of fields, ranging from biology to social networ...
Graphs have become increasingly important to represent highly-interconnected structures and schema-l...
Graphs are becoming more popular day by day. This has lead to the development of different graph-pro...
The last decade has seen an increased attention on large-scale data analysis, caused mainly by the a...
Graphs appear in numerous applications including cyber-security, the Internet, social networks, prot...
WWW 2015: 24th International World Wide Web Conference, Florence, Italy, 18-22 May 2015Analyzing and...
Whenever the term “Big Data” was mentioned, it was often closely associated with technologies like A...
A number of graph processing platforms have emerged recently as a result of the growing demand on gr...
Graphs are analyzed in many important contexts, including ranking search results based on the hyperl...
There has been significant recent interest in parallel graph processing due to the need to quickly a...
MapReduce has become one of the most popular parallel computing paradigms in cloud, due to its high ...
Although using graphs to represent networks and relationship is not new; the size of network has bee...
Distributed, shared-nothing architectures of commodity machines are a popular design choice for the ...
More and more large data collections are gathered worldwide in various IT systems. Many of them poss...
Graphs are a ubiquitous concept used for modeling entities and their relationships. Large graphs, pr...
Graph processing systems are used in a wide variety of fields, ranging from biology to social networ...
Graphs have become increasingly important to represent highly-interconnected structures and schema-l...
Graphs are becoming more popular day by day. This has lead to the development of different graph-pro...
The last decade has seen an increased attention on large-scale data analysis, caused mainly by the a...
Graphs appear in numerous applications including cyber-security, the Internet, social networks, prot...